Output 8576643606f40aee0c16738515a8a6301705d884266d59075d7ba111ee466bf8:24
- value
- 25890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 da1d3ba159ed77c2e7455b4ec44f11dab83c254e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LtHKxby2JZBppjN6vYhbR1JchzL3jHTno
- transaction
- 8576643606f40aee0c16738515a8a6301705d884266d59075d7ba111ee466bf8
- spent
- true